Rednu just told you. You did something the recruit didn't like by informing of redshirt. You need to accompany a inform of redshirt with at least 3 HVs to balance it out.
5/10/2016 7:25 PM
If they were scholarship messages- scholarship messages show how much the recruit is liking your school, at one point you were his only option and you were in good standing, but then you put a negative effect on him by saying you wanted to redshirt him, so you lost some of his interest.
